覆盖模块以升级驱动程序
如果安装程序无法在您的环境中使用,可覆盖模块,以将所安装的驱动程序更新到较新的版本。
要更新驱动程序,需要删除注册的打印机。预先确认已注册的打印机信息,因为更新后需要再次注册打印机。
先决条件
存储安装包的驱动程序包名称与您的使用环境有关。
请参阅上述信息选择适合使用环境的驱动程序包。
已经准备好安装所需的模块
从Canon网站 (https://global.canon/) 下载最新版驱动程序。
将下载的驱动程序解压到计算机。
已备份部门管理功能的设置
如果想在更新驱动程序后使用相同的信息,请在更新驱动程序之前使用超级用户权限将文件备份在以下目录中。
安装了 5.00 版或更高版本时
/etc/cngplp2/account
安装了 3.70 版或更早版本时
/etc/cngplp/account
您拥有超级用户权限
执行 sudo 命令或 su 命令后执行此操作。
步骤
执行与所安装的驱动程序和环境对应的步骤。
更新 5.00 版或更高版本
更新 3.70 版或更早版本
步骤中的模块文件名中的“x.xx”表示版本。“nn”根据型号而有所不同。
示例命令表示了已经使用 cd 命令移到要指定的模块的存储目录的一个示例。
更新 5.00 版或更高版本 - Red Hat 类型发行版
1.
删除注册的打印机。
(1) 从终端执行下面的命令来启动 Canon Printer Setup Utility。
(2) 在显示的屏幕上选择要删除的打印机 → 单击 [删除] → 当打印机已经删除时单击 [关闭]。
Canon Printer Setup Utility 关闭。
2.
安装打印机驱动程序模块。
对于 x86 32 位环境
# rpm -Uvh cnrdrvcups-ufr2-uk-x.xx-1.nn.i386.rpm |
对于 x86 64 位环境
# rpm -Uvh cnrdrvcups-ufr2-uk-x.xx-1.nn.x86_64.rpm |
对于 arm64 位环境
# rpm -Uvh cnrdrvcups-ufr2-uk-x.xx-1.nn.aarch64.rpm |
对于 mips64el 位环境
# rpm -Uvh cnrdrvcups-ufr2-uk-x.xx-1.nn.mips64el.rpm |
3.
确认只存在新版驱动程序。
显示和检查驱动程序版本信息。
# rpm -qa | grep cnrdrvcups |
显示和检查有关 PPD 文件的信息。
$ rpm -qa | grep cnrcups | grep zk |
4.
重新启动 CUPS。
使用下列命令之一。
# /etc/init.d/cups restart |
或
如果打印机已经注册,再注册一次。但是,在 CUPS 完成重启前不要注册打印机。
如果要备份部门管理功能的设置信息,请将其保存到以下目录。
/etc/cngplp2/account
更新 5.00 版或更高版本 - Debian 类型发行版(非 UOS/银河麒麟)
1.
删除注册的打印机。
(1) 执行下面一种操作启动 Canon Printer Setup Utility。
从操作系统的菜单屏幕上选择 [Canon Printer Setup Utility 2]。
执行下面的命令。
(2) 在显示的屏幕上选择要删除的打印机 → 单击 [删除] → 当打印机已经删除时单击 [关闭]。
Canon Printer Setup Utility 关闭。
2.
安装打印机驱动程序模块。
对于 x86 32 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_i386.deb |
对于 x86 64 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_amd64.deb |
对于 arm64 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_arm64.deb |
3.
确认只存在新版驱动程序。
显示和检查驱动程序版本信息。
# dpkg -l | grep cnrdrvcups |
显示和检查有关 PPD 文件的信息。
$ dpkg -l | grep cnrcups | grep zk |
4.
重新启动 CUPS。
使用下列命令之一。
# /etc/init.d/cupsys restart |
或
根据您所使用的操作系统和发行版,可能需要使用 rpm 包的命令。
如果打印机已经注册,再注册一次。但是,在 CUPS 完成重启前不要注册打印机。
如果要备份部门管理功能的设置信息,请将其保存到以下目录。
/etc/cngplp2/account
更新 5.00 版或更高版本 - UOS
1.
删除注册的打印机。
(1) 执行下面一种操作启动 Canon Printer Setup Utility。
从操作系统的菜单屏幕上选择 [Canon Printer Setup Utility 2]。
执行下面的命令。
(2) 在显示的屏幕上选择要删除的打印机 → 单击 [删除] → 当打印机已经删除时单击 [关闭]。
Canon Printer Setup Utility 关闭。
2.
安装打印机驱动程序模块。
对于 x86 64 位环境
# dpkg -i com.canon.ufr2_x.xx-1.nn_amd64.deb |
对于 arm64 位环境
# dpkg -i com.canon.ufr2_x.xx-1.nn_arm64.deb |
对于 mips64el 位环境
# dpkg -i com.canon.ufr2_x.xx-1.nn_mips64el.deb |
对于 loongarch64 位环境
# dpkg -i com.canon.ufr2_x.xx-1.nn_loongarch64.deb |
3.
确认只存在新版驱动程序。
显示和检查驱动程序版本信息。
# dpkg -l | grep cnrdrvcups |
显示和检查有关 PPD 文件的信息。
$ dpkg -l | grep cnrcups | grep zk |
4.
重新启动 CUPS。
使用下列命令之一。
# /etc/init.d/cupsys restart |
或
根据您所使用的操作系统和发行版,可能需要使用 rpm 包的命令。
如果打印机已经注册,再注册一次。但是,在 CUPS 完成重启前不要注册打印机。
如果要备份部门管理功能的设置信息,请将其保存到以下目录。
/etc/cngplp2/account
更新 5.00 版或更高版本- 银河麒麟
1.
删除注册的打印机。
(1) 执行下面一种操作启动 Canon Printer Setup Utility。
从操作系统的菜单屏幕上选择 [Canon Printer Setup Utility 2]。
执行下面的命令。
(2) 在显示的屏幕上选择要删除的打印机 → 单击 [删除] → 当打印机已经删除时单击 [关闭]。
Canon Printer Setup Utility 关闭。
2.
安装打印机驱动程序模块。
对于 x86 64 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_amd64.deb |
对于 arm64 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_arm64.deb |
对于 mips64el 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_mips64el.deb |
对于 loongarch64 位环境
# dpkg -i cnrdrvcups-ufr2-uk_x.xx-1.nn_loongarch64.deb |
3.
确认只存在新版驱动程序。
显示和检查驱动程序版本信息。
# dpkg -l | grep cnrdrvcups |
显示和检查有关 PPD 文件的信息。
$ dpkg -l | grep cnrcups | grep zk |
4.
重新启动 CUPS。
使用下列命令之一。
# /etc/init.d/cupsys restart |
或
根据您所使用的操作系统和发行版,可能需要使用 rpm 包的命令。
如果打印机已经注册,再注册一次。但是,在 CUPS 完成重启前不要注册打印机。
如果要备份部门管理功能的设置信息,请将其保存到以下目录。
/etc/cngplp2/account
更新 3.70 版或更早版本 - 共享发行版
1.
2.
如果打印机已经注册,再注册一次。但是,在 CUPS 完成重启前不要注册打印机。
如果要备份部门管理功能的设置信息,请将其保存到以下目录。
/etc/cngplp2/account
相关主题